チェーンリンク(LINK)最新API活用例まとめ
チェーンリンク(LINK)は、スマートコントラクトとオフチェーンデータソースを安全に接続するための分散型オラクルネットワークです。そのAPIは、ブロックチェーンアプリケーション開発者にとって、現実世界のデータへのアクセスを可能にする強力なツールとなります。本稿では、チェーンリンクAPIの最新活用例を詳細にまとめ、その技術的な側面とビジネス上の応用について解説します。
1. チェーンリンクAPIの基礎
チェーンリンクAPIは、大きく分けて以下の3つの主要なコンポーネントで構成されます。
- データフィード: 価格情報、気象データ、スポーツ結果など、様々な種類のオフチェーンデータをブロックチェーンに提供します。
- VRF (Verifiable Random Function): ブロックチェーン上で検証可能なランダムネスを提供し、公平な抽選やゲームなどのアプリケーションを可能にします。
- Keepers: スマートコントラクトの特定の条件が満たされた場合に、自動的にトランザクションを実行する機能を提供します。
これらのコンポーネントは、それぞれ異なるAPIエンドポイントを通じてアクセス可能であり、開発者は自身のアプリケーションのニーズに合わせて選択・組み合わせることができます。
2. データフィードの活用例
2.1 DeFi(分散型金融)における価格オラクル
DeFiアプリケーションにおいて、正確な価格情報は非常に重要です。チェーンリンクの価格フィードは、複数の信頼できるデータソースから集約された価格データを提供するため、価格操作のリスクを軽減し、アプリケーションの信頼性を高めます。具体的には、以下のDeFiアプリケーションで活用されています。
- レンディングプラットフォーム: 担保資産の価値を評価し、適切な貸付比率を維持するために使用されます。
- DEX(分散型取引所): 取引ペアの価格を決定し、スリッページを最小限に抑えるために使用されます。
- ステーブルコイン: 担保資産の価値を追跡し、ステーブルコインのペッグを維持するために使用されます。
2.2 保険アプリケーションにおける外部データ活用
保険アプリケーションでは、気象データ、フライト遅延情報、災害情報など、様々な外部データが必要となります。チェーンリンクのデータフィードは、これらのデータをブロックチェーンに安全に提供し、保険契約の自動実行を可能にします。例えば、以下の保険アプリケーションで活用されています。
- フライト遅延保険: フライト遅延情報を自動的に取得し、保険金の支払いを自動化します。
- 気象インデックス保険: 特定の気象条件(降水量、気温など)に基づいて保険金を支払います。
- 自然災害保険: 地震、洪水、台風などの自然災害発生時に、保険金の支払いを自動化します。
2.3 サプライチェーン管理におけるトレーサビリティ
サプライチェーン管理において、製品のトレーサビリティは非常に重要です。チェーンリンクのデータフィードは、製品の製造、輸送、保管などの情報をブロックチェーンに記録し、製品の真正性を保証します。例えば、以下のサプライチェーンアプリケーションで活用されています。
- 食品トレーサビリティ: 食品の原産地、製造日、賞味期限などの情報を追跡し、食品安全性を確保します。
- 医薬品トレーサビリティ: 医薬品の製造、流通、販売などの情報を追跡し、偽造医薬品の流通を防止します。
- 高級品トレーサビリティ: 高級品の製造、販売、所有権移転などの情報を追跡し、模倣品の流通を防止します。
3. VRFの活用例
3.1 NFT(非代替性トークン)におけるランダムネス
NFTの生成において、ランダムネスは重要な要素です。チェーンリンクのVRFは、ブロックチェーン上で検証可能なランダムネスを提供し、NFTの公平性と透明性を保証します。例えば、以下のNFTアプリケーションで活用されています。
- コレクションNFT: NFTの属性(色、形、レアリティなど)をランダムに決定します。
- ゲームNFT: ゲームキャラクターの能力値やアイテムのレアリティをランダムに決定します。
- アートNFT: アート作品の生成プロセスにランダムネスを導入し、ユニークな作品を生み出します。
3.2 ゲームにおける公平な抽選
ゲームにおいて、公平な抽選はプレイヤーの信頼を得るために不可欠です。チェーンリンクのVRFは、ブロックチェーン上で検証可能なランダムネスを提供し、ゲームの公平性を保証します。例えば、以下のゲームアプリケーションで活用されています。
- 宝くじ: 宝くじの当選番号をランダムに決定します。
- ガチャ: ガチャの景品をランダムに決定します。
- 対戦ゲーム: 対戦相手をランダムに決定します。
3.3 デジタルアイデンティティにおけるランダムなID生成
デジタルアイデンティティの生成において、予測不可能なIDはセキュリティを強化するために重要です。チェーンリンクのVRFは、ブロックチェーン上で検証可能なランダムネスを提供し、安全なID生成を可能にします。
4. Keepersの活用例
4.1 自動清算
DeFiレンディングプラットフォームにおいて、担保資産の価値が低下した場合、自動的に清算を行う必要があります。チェーンリンクのKeepersは、担保比率を監視し、特定の条件が満たされた場合に自動的に清算トランザクションを実行します。
4.2 自動リバランス
DeFiポートフォリオ管理において、資産配分を最適化するために、定期的にリバランスを行う必要があります。チェーンリンクのKeepersは、市場の状況を監視し、特定の条件が満たされた場合に自動的にリバランストランザクションを実行します。
4.3 スマートコントラクトのメンテナンス
スマートコントラクトのメンテナンス(パラメータの更新、バグ修正など)を自動化することができます。チェーンリンクのKeepersは、特定の条件が満たされた場合に自動的にメンテナンストランザクションを実行します。
5. 今後の展望
チェーンリンクAPIは、今後も様々な分野で活用されることが期待されます。特に、以下の分野での応用が注目されています。
- Web3ゲーム: より高度なゲーム体験を提供するために、VRFやデータフィードを活用したゲーム開発が進むと予想されます。
- リアルワールドアセット(RWA)のトークン化: 不動産、債券、株式などのRWAをトークン化し、DeFiに組み込む際に、チェーンリンクのデータフィードを活用することで、RWAの信頼性と透明性を高めることができます。
- 分散型AI: AIモデルの学習データや推論結果をブロックチェーンに記録し、AIの透明性と信頼性を高めるために、チェーンリンクのAPIを活用することが期待されます。
6. まとめ
チェーンリンクAPIは、ブロックチェーンアプリケーション開発者にとって、現実世界のデータへのアクセスを可能にする強力なツールです。データフィード、VRF、Keepersの3つの主要なコンポーネントを組み合わせることで、DeFi、保険、サプライチェーン管理、NFT、ゲームなど、様々な分野で革新的なアプリケーションを開発することができます。今後もチェーンリンクAPIの進化と、それによるブロックチェーンエコシステムの発展に期待が高まります。